DISCUSSION OF LEGISLATION
 HR126MIKE JOHNSONWILDLIFE & FISHERIES - Urges and requests the Louisiana Wildlife and Fisheries Commission and the Department of Wildlife and Fisheries to consider changing the daily limit and size restrictions on crappie fish in Saline-Larto Complex
 HB353MACKENERGY - Provides relative to carbon dioxide sequestration (OR INCREASE SD EX See Note)
 HB634JACOB LANDRYMINERALS - To provide relative to remediation of oilfield sites (OR SEE FISC NOTE SD RV See Note)
 SB23LAMBERTFISH/FISHING - Provides for recording of commercial receipts for fish sold. (8/1/25)
 SB31JENKINSPUBLIC LANDS - Provides for the transfer of certain state property in Caddo Parish. (gov sig)
 SB46FESIENVIRONMENTAL CONTROL - To prohibit the intentional release, or dispersion of chemicals into the environment of this state with the express purpose of affecting temperature. (8/1/25)
 SB85WHEATBOATS/BOATING - Provides for parishes to designate no-wake zones on state waterways. (8/1/25)
Current BillSB94FESIWATER/WATERWAYS - Provides for waters of the state. (gov sig)

Any interested person or any committee member may file with the committee a prepared statement concerning a specific instrument or matter under consideration by the committee or concerning any matter within the committee's scope of authority, and the committee records shall reflect receipt of such statement and the date and time thereof.

NOTE: Statements may be filed with the House Committee on Natural Resources and Environment via e-mail at h-natr@legis.la.gov. Statements submitted, and the information contained therein, are public records and subject to disclosure pursuant to public records laws.

Audio/visual presentations, such as PowerPoint, shall be filed with the House Committee on Natural Resources and Environment via e-mail at h-natr@legis.la.gov at least 24 hours prior to the scheduled start of the committee meeting. No flash or thumb drives will be accepted.
